NAME
       jbigtopnm - JBIG to PNM image file converter


SYNOPSIS
       jbigtopnm [options] [input-file [output-file]]


DESCRIPTION
       This program is part of Netpbm(1).

       jbigtopnm  reads a JBIG bi-level image entity (BIE) from
       a file or standard input, decompresses it, and outputs a
       PBM  or  PGM  file.   If the input has one plane, or you
       choose just one plane of it, the output is PBM.   Other-
       wise, the output is PGM.

       JBIG  is  a  highly effective lossless compression algo-
       rithm for bi-level images (one bit per pixel), which  is
       particularly suitable for scanned document pages.

       A  JBIG  encoded  image can be stored in several resolu-
       tions in one or  several  BIEs.  All  resolution  layers
       except  the lowest one are stored efficiently as differ-
       ences to the next lower resolution layer.  You  can  use
       options  -x and -y to stop the decompression at a speci-
       fied maximal output image size.  The input file can con-
       sist  of several concatenated BIEs which contain differ-
       ent increasing resolution layers of the same image.


OPTIONS
       -x number
              Decode only up to the  largest  resolution  layer
              which  is still not more than number pixels wide.
              If no such resolution layer exists, then use  the
              smallest one available.


       -y number
              Decode  only  up  to the largest resolution layer
              which is still not more than number pixels  high.
              If  no such resolution layer exists, then use the
              smallest one available.  You can also use options
              -x  and  -y  together  which  selects the largest
              layer that satisfies both limits.


       -b     Use binary values instead of Gray code  words  in
              order  to  decode pixel values from multiple bit-
              planes.  This option has effect only if the input
              has  more  than one bitplane and you don't select
              just one  of  those  bitplanes.   Note  that  the
              decoder  has  to  be used in the same mode as the
              encoder  and  cannot  determine  from  the   BIE,
              whether  Gray  or  binary code words were used by
              the encoder.


       -d     Diagnose a BIE.  With this option, jbigtopnm only
              prints  a summary of the header information found
              in the input file and then exits.


       -p number
              If the input contains  multiple  bitplanes,  then
              extract  only the specified single plane as a PBM
              file.  The first plane has number 0.




STANDARDS
       This program implements the JBIG image coding  algorithm
       as specified in ISO/IEC 11544:1993 and ITU-T T.82(1993).


AUTHOR
       jbigtopnm is based on the JBIG library by  Markus  Kuhn,
       part  of his JBIG-KIT package .  The jbgtopbm program is
       part of the JBIG-KIT package.

       jbigtopnm is part of  the  Netpbm  package  of  graphics
       tools.

LICENSE
       If  you  use  jbigtopnm,  you are using various patents,
       particularly on its arithmetic encoding method,  and  in
       all  probability  you  do  not  have  a license from the
       patent owners to do so.
